I traveled as a solo female traveler, and unfortunately, only one out of three nights was peaceful. I want to warn others about several management and safety issues I encountered here. On Trip.com, only mixed dorms were available.The platform lists two types of 6-bed dorms: one explicitly labeled 'Mixed Gender' (which I booked) and another generic '6-Bed Dormitory Room' without any gender indication. Since there was no 'Female-only' option, I assumed these were essentially the same thing. I ended up alone in a room with three men, which felt quite unsafe and intimidating. My sleep was constantly interrupted by loud neighbors and the person in the bunk below me shaking the bed all night When I requested a move to a female dorm or a more balanced mixed room the next morning, the staff was unhelpful. They claimed they couldn't move me because I hadn't booked through their website, even though female beds were available!! They initially demanded I pay the full price again for the next two nights. After contacting Trip.com support, the hostel still refused to cooperate. Eventually, a more reasonable receptionist helped resolve the issue peacefully. On my last night, a large group of school students arrived. They were incredibly loud, and it took over an hour after ”quiet hours” began for teachers and staff to finally calm them down. Be aware of this. Cleanliness: Rooms are relatively clean. Self-Service: You must make your own bed, which is very difficult if you are assigned a top bunk. Extra Costs: Towels are not included and cost 1.9€. Payment: They are strictly card-only. Pros: There is free hot water at reception, a luggage room, and the location is conveniently close to the Campo di Marte station. If you are a solo female traveler, be aware that management might prioritize profit over your safety and comfort :)

Facilities: I was quite surprised by how large this hotel is; it has two buildings, a pool, and a gym. However, it's essentially set up like a youth hostel. The room had a balcony, but it was connected to the adjacent room, which meant a lack of privacy. Environment: It's located by a road, with a bar across the street that stays open quite late. It can get a bit noisy with young people gathering there. Service: Check-in is after 3 PM, and check-out is at 10 AM. You can't check in early if it's outside these hours, and there's a charge of 3 euros per piece if you want to store your luggage after check-out. Cleanliness: Generally acceptable! It was cleaned daily. Florence isn't a large city, so most places are within walking distance. It's very close to the Central Market, which is convenient for grabbing a bite to eat.

First of all, unbeatable price and location. It’s about a 10-minute walk from the Firenze Santa Maria Novella station. I was greeted by a lovely receptionist who showed me the amenities and to my room. On the next day, there was another receptionist who was equally as helpful. She took the initiative to recommend as many sights, food, and even the oldest pharmacy in the world (circa 1221). I have attached what she highlighted to me. If you’re a no-frills traveler who needs a convenient and comfortable place to stay, this is what you’ll be looking for. One tip when locating the hostel, don’t expect a large sign; instead it has a nondescript door with other tenants on other floors.
